Series circuit In a series of a set of batteries or electrical components arranged so that the current passes through each successively.

Open circuit an electrical circuit that is not complete.

Parallel circuit a closed circuit in which the current divides into two or more paths before recombining to complete the circuit.

Differences of parallel and series Components of an electrical circuit or electronic circuit can be connected in many different ways. The two simplest of these are called series and parallel and occur frequently. Components connected in series are connected along a single path, so the same current flows through all of the components.
